Keller, TX Property Inspections & Lease Compliance For Rentals: Services Expand

Westrom Group's expanded services now cover the full inspection cycle for single-family rentals in and around Keller — from move-in and periodic walkthroughs to move-out assessments — giving landlords a structured way to monitor property condition, catch maintenance issues early, and stay on top of lease compliance requirements.

Recent data from Buildium shows that more than half of landlords now outsource tenant management responsibilities, while 30% seek professional support to maintain compliance with housing regulations and operational requirements. Routine inspection is an effective way for investors — particularly those managing larger portfolios — to keep maintenance costs in check and stay aligned with tenant expectations, the company notes.

The company's property inspections include structured walkthroughs designed to document the condition of a rental home while identifying issues that may otherwise go unnoticed between lease periods. Plumbing leaks, damaged flooring, malfunctioning smoke detectors, moisture buildup, window lock failures, and early signs of wear are among the issues the team evaluates.

"Consistent inspections help owners stay ahead of preventable problems before they turn into major expenses," said Jon Westrom, owner of Westrom Group. "They also create better visibility into how a property is performing over time and whether maintenance issues are being addressed appropriately."

Westrom explains that inspections are integrated into the company's broader management process, allowing findings to feed directly into maintenance coordination, repair scheduling, lease documentation, and tenant communication where necessary. Vendor follow-up and repair oversight are handled internally through Westrom Group's established maintenance network.

Westrom Group notes that inspection records can also help support lease enforcement and property compliance by documenting the condition of units throughout occupancy periods. This becomes particularly important during tenant transitions, when move-in and move-out walkthroughs may help clarify responsibility for damage, deferred maintenance, or unresolved repair issues.

The company adds that proactive oversight can also help reduce avoidable vacancy periods by keeping homes in stronger condition between tenants while improving long-term asset preservation for owners planning to hold properties as long-term investments.
